Preconnect, Preload, Prefetch – zaawansowane techniki optymalizacyjne

Preconnect, Preload, Prefetch – zaawansowane techniki optymalizacyjne

W dzisiejszym cyfrowym świecie, szybkość ładowania strony internetowej jest kluczowym czynnikiem sukcesu. Cierpliwość użytkowników drastycznie spada, a każda sekunda ma znaczenie. W rzeczywistości, badania pokazują, że większość użytkowników opuści stronę, jeśli nie załaduje się ona w ciągu 3 sekund. Szybkość ładowania to nie tylko kwestia doświadczenia użytkownika, ale również istotny element skutecznej strategii pozycjonowania strony (SEO).

Wyszukiwarki, takie jak Google, traktują szybkość ładowania jako kluczowy czynnik rankingowy, podkreślając jego rolę w dostarczaniu wysokiej jakości doświadczenia użytkownikowi. Dlatego optymalizacja szybkości ładowania strony stała się nie tylko zaleceniem, ale wręcz koniecznością dla tych, którzy chcą odnieść sukces w dzisiejszym konkurencyjnym świecie online.

Technologie Przyspieszające Ładowanie Strony

Aby sprostać tym wyzwaniom, rozwój technologii webowych dostarczył nam szereg zaawansowanych technik optymalizacyjnych, takich jak Preconnect, Preload i Prefetch. Te narzędzia pomagają przygotować przeglądarkę do efektywniejszego ładowania zasobów, znacząco skracając czas oczekiwania użytkownika.

Preconnect

Preconnect to mechanizm, który umożliwia przeglądarce nawiązanie połączenia z określonymi domenami jeszcze przed faktycznym żądaniem zasobu. Dzięki temu przeglądarka może rozpocząć proces łączenia się z serwerem wcześniej, co skraca czas oczekiwania na załadowanie danych.

Przykładowo, jeśli strona korzysta z zewnętrznych zasobów, takich jak CDN, logi analityczne czy czcionki z Google Fonts, zadeklarowanie tych domen za pomocą preconnect pozwoli przeglądarce na wcześniejsze ustanowienie połączenia, znacząco przyspieszając ładowanie tych elementów.

Preload

Preload to kolejna technika, która pozwala na priorytetowe wczytywanie zasobów. Zamiast czekać, aż przeglądarka odkryje dany zasób podczas parsowania HTML, preload informuje ją o kluczowych zasobach, które powinny być wczytane jak najszybciej.

Typowym zastosowaniem preload jest wczytywanie kluczowych plików CSS lub krytycznego skryptu JavaScript jeszcze przed renderowaniem strony. Dzięki temu użytkownik otrzymuje szybciej kompletną i interaktywną stronę.

Prefetch

Prefetch to technika, która pozwala przeglądarce na wczytywanie zasobów, które prawdopodobnie będą potrzebne w niedalekiej przyszłości. Dzięki temu, gdy użytkownik kliknie dany link lub wykona inną akcję, zasoby niezbędne do załadowania nowej strony będą już w pamięci podręcznej przeglądarki.

Prefetch jest szczególnie przydatny w przypadku stron wielostronicowych, gdzie użytkownik często przechodzi do kolejnych podstron. Wczytywanie tych zasobów z wyprzedzeniem pozwala na błyskawiczne wyświetlenie nowej strony.

Korzyści z Zastosowania Technik Przyspieszających

Implementacja technologii Preconnect, Preload i Prefetch przynosi wymierne korzyści zarówno dla doświadczenia użytkownika, jak i strategii SEO:

  • Szybsze Ładowanie Strony: Dzięki wczytywaniu kluczowych zasobów z wyprzedzeniem, strona ładuje się znacznie szybciej, co przekłada się na satysfakcję użytkownika.

  • Lepsza Pozycja w Wynikach Wyszukiwania: Wysoka szybkość ładowania jest nagradzana przez wyszukiwarki, ponieważ poprawia ogólne doświadczenie użytkownika. Strony, które ładują się szybko, są często wyżej pozycjonowane.

  • Niższy Wskaźnik Odrzuceń: Użytkownicy, którzy nie muszą czekać długo na załadowanie strony, są mniej skłonni do jej opuszczenia, co przekłada się na niższy wskaźnik odrzuceń (bounce rate).

  • Dłuższy Czas Spędzany na Stronie: Gdy strona ładuje się szybko, użytkownicy spędzają na niej więcej czasu, co pozytywnie wpływa na inne wskaźniki, takie jak czas trwania sesji.

  • Poprawa Konwersji: Zadowoleni użytkownicy, którzy mogą szybko i sprawnie poruszać się po stronie, są bardziej skłonni do wykonania pożądanych przez nas działań, np. dokonania zakupu.

Warto podkreślić, że optymalizacja szybkości ładowania strony to proces ciągły. Należy regularnie monitorować wydajność witryny, korzystać z narzędzi do pomiaru prędkości, takich jak Google PageSpeed Insights, i wdrażać najnowsze praktyki oraz technologie, aby utrzymać przewagę nad konkurencją.

Wdrażanie Zaawansowanych Technik Optymalizacyjnych

Implementacja technik Preconnect, Preload i Prefetch wymaga nieco więcej wysiłku niż podstawowe optymalizacje, ale przynosi wymierne korzyści. Oto kilka kroków, które warto podjąć:

  1. Identyfikacja Kluczowych Zasobów: Przeanalizuj strukturę swojej strony i zidentyfikuj najważniejsze zasoby, takie jak pliki CSS, JavaScript oraz obrazy, które mają kluczowy wpływ na czas ładowania.

  2. Zastosowanie Preconnect: Dodaj znaczniki <link rel="preconnect" href="https://example.com"> w sekcji <head> dokumentu HTML, aby poinformować przeglądarkę o konieczności nawiązania połączenia z tymi domenami.

  3. Wykorzystanie Preload: Użyj znaczników <link rel="preload" href="example.css" as="style"> w celu priorytetowego wczytywania kluczowych zasobów, takich jak pliki CSS i JavaScript.

  4. Zastosowanie Prefetch: Umieść znaczniki <link rel="prefetch" href="next-page.html"> w celu wczytywania z wyprzedzeniem zasobów potrzebnych na kolejnych podstronach.

  5. Monitorowanie i Aktualizacja: Regularnie korzystaj z narzędzi do pomiaru wydajności, takich jak Google PageSpeed Insights, i dostosowuj swoje działania optymalizacyjne do zmieniających się potrzeb i trendów.

Pamiętaj, że wdrażanie tych zaawansowanych technik jest procesem iteracyjnym. Należy stale obserwować wyniki i dostosowywać strategię, aby zapewnić najwyższą wydajność strony i najlepsze doświadczenie użytkownika.

Podsumowanie

W dzisiejszym dynamicznym świecie cyfrowym, szybkość ładowania strony internetowej to kluczowy czynnik sukcesu. Wyszukiwarki, takie jak Google, traktują ją jako istotny element rankingowy, a zadowoleni użytkownicy to klucz do wysokiej konwersji i lojalności.

Technologie Preconnect, Preload i Prefetch stanowią zaawansowane narzędzia, które pozwalają znacząco przyspieszyć ładowanie kluczowych zasobów, dostarczając użytkownikom błyskawiczną interaktywność. Wdrożenie tych technik wymaga nieco więcej wysiłku, ale przynosi wymierne korzyści zarówno w kwestii doświadczenia użytkownika, jak i strategii SEO.

Zachęcamy do regularnego monitorowania wydajności swojej strony, korzystania z narzędzi do pomiaru prędkości i wdrażania najnowszych praktyk w celu zapewnienia, że Twoja witryna zawsze pozostaje o krok przed konkurencją. Inwestycja w optymalizację szybkości ładowania to podróż, a nie cel do osiągnięcia – ale gra jest warta świeczki.

Nasze inne poradniki

Chcemy być Twoim partnerem w tworzeniu strony internetowej, a Ty chcesz mieć profesjonalnie zaprojektowaną witrynę?

Zrobimy to dla Ciebie!